Here's the team for today's game ;

Itandje, Finnan, Riise, Carragher, Hypia, Lucas, Alonso, Benayoun, Babel, Crouch, Kuyt.

Subs; Martin, Hobbs, Mascherano, El Zhar, Voronin.
